Campbell Tickell’s work in the sports sector

Campbell Tickell has established a strong reputation in the sports sector, bringing a fresh perspective on governance and organisational effectiveness informed by our extensive experience across housing, charities, local government, health and other sectors.

Our work includes governance reviews, board development, finance and business planning, and executive and non-executive recruitment. We have a deep understanding of the Code for Sports Governance and have worked with Sport England, national governing bodies, regional sports organisations, multi-sport partnerships and sports charities. Our focus is on helping organisations move beyond compliance to achieve governance that is effective, purposeful and adds real value.

In 2025, the England and Wales Cricket Board (ECB) appointed Campbell Tickell as one of its providers of board evaluation services for county cricket organisations. Since then, we have been commissioned to undertake six reviews of county cricket clubs.  

Campbell Tickell, Fair Game and football regulation

Campbell Tickell supports Fair Game (FG) in its efforts to produce a more sustainable model for football, having been involved with FG since 2021. We contributed to FG’s submission to the Tracey Crouch Review, as well as contributing to the submission from the Football Supporters Association and making a submission in our own right. We co-wrote Fair Game’s Code of Governance for Football Clubs, and the FG discussion document on effective football regulation.
